# How to Customize the WooCommerce Checkout Page
WooCommerce is a powerful and flexible eCommerce platform that allows businesses to create and manage online stores with ease. One of the most critical aspects of an online store is the checkout page, where customers finalize their purchases. A well-designed checkout page can significantly enhance the user experience, reduce cart abandonment, and increase conversion rates. In this article, we will explore how to customize the WooCommerce checkout page to meet your business needs and improve customer satisfaction.
## Understanding the Importance of Checkout Page Customization
### Enhancing User Experience
The checkout page is the final step in the purchasing process, and its design can make or break a sale. A cluttered or confusing checkout page can lead to cart abandonment, while a streamlined and intuitive design can encourage customers to complete their purchases. By customizing the checkout page, you can create a seamless user experience that guides customers through the process with ease.
One way to enhance the user experience is by simplifying the checkout form. Remove unnecessary fields and only ask for essential information. This reduces the time and effort required for customers to complete their purchase, leading to higher conversion rates. Additionally, consider implementing a progress indicator to show customers how many steps are left in the checkout process, providing a sense of control and transparency.
Another important aspect of user experience is mobile optimization. With an increasing number of customers shopping on their mobile devices, it’s crucial to ensure that your checkout page is responsive and easy to navigate on smaller screens. Customizing the layout and design for mobile users can significantly improve the overall experience and reduce cart abandonment rates.
### Reducing Cart Abandonment
Cart abandonment is a common issue faced by online retailers, with studies showing that the average cart abandonment rate is around 70%. Customizing the checkout page can help address this problem by removing barriers and friction points that cause customers to abandon their carts.
One effective strategy is to offer multiple payment options. By providing a variety of payment methods, such as credit cards, PayPal, and digital wallets, you can cater to different customer preferences and increase the likelihood of completing a sale. Additionally, consider implementing a guest checkout option, allowing customers to make a purchase without creating an account, which can be a significant deterrent for some shoppers.
Another way to reduce cart abandonment is by displaying trust signals on the checkout page. These can include security badges, customer reviews, and money-back guarantees, which help build trust and reassure customers that their information is safe. By addressing potential concerns and instilling confidence, you can encourage customers to complete their purchases.
### Increasing Conversion Rates
Customizing the WooCommerce checkout page can have a direct impact on your store’s conversion rates. By optimizing the design and functionality, you can create a more efficient and enjoyable checkout experience that encourages customers to complete their purchases.
One approach to increasing conversion rates is by personalizing the checkout experience. Use customer data to tailor the checkout process, such as pre-filling form fields with known information or offering personalized product recommendations. This not only speeds up the process but also creates a more engaging and relevant experience for the customer.
Another strategy is to implement upselling and cross-selling techniques on the checkout page. By suggesting complementary products or upgrades, you can increase the average order value and boost your store’s revenue. However, it’s essential to strike a balance and avoid overwhelming customers with too many options, which can lead to decision fatigue and cart abandonment.
## Tools and Plugins for Checkout Page Customization
### WooCommerce Checkout Field Editor
The WooCommerce Checkout Field Editor is a powerful plugin that allows you to customize the fields on your checkout page. With this tool, you can add, remove, or modify fields to create a checkout experience that aligns with your business needs and customer preferences.
One of the key features of the Checkout Field Editor is its drag-and-drop interface, which makes it easy to rearrange fields and customize the layout without any coding knowledge. You can also set conditional logic to show or hide fields based on specific criteria, such as the customer’s location or selected shipping method. This level of customization ensures that customers only see relevant fields, reducing friction and improving the overall experience.
Additionally, the plugin allows you to customize field labels, placeholders, and validation rules, ensuring that the checkout form is clear and easy to understand. By tailoring the checkout fields to your specific requirements, you can create a more efficient and user-friendly process that encourages customers to complete their purchases.
### CartFlows
CartFlows is a comprehensive sales funnel builder for WooCommerce that enables you to create optimized checkout pages and sales funnels. With its intuitive interface and powerful features, CartFlows allows you to design a seamless checkout experience that maximizes conversions and revenue.
One of the standout features of CartFlows is its pre-built templates, which are designed to be high-converting and fully customizable. You can choose from a variety of templates and customize them to match your brand’s look and feel, ensuring a consistent and professional appearance across your store. Additionally, CartFlows integrates with popular page builders like Elementor and Beaver Builder, allowing you to create custom checkout pages with ease.
CartFlows also offers advanced features such as one-click upsells, order bumps, and A/B testing, enabling you to optimize your checkout process and increase your store’s revenue. By leveraging these tools, you can create a tailored checkout experience that meets your business goals and enhances customer satisfaction.
### CheckoutWC
CheckoutWC is a WooCommerce plugin designed to improve the default checkout experience by providing a more streamlined and user-friendly interface. With its focus on simplicity and efficiency, CheckoutWC helps reduce cart abandonment and increase conversion rates.
One of the key features of CheckoutWC is its multi-step checkout process, which breaks down the checkout into manageable steps and provides a clear progress indicator. This approach reduces cognitive load and makes the process feel less overwhelming for customers, leading to higher completion rates. Additionally, CheckoutWC offers a distraction-free checkout mode, removing unnecessary elements and focusing the customer’s attention on completing their purchase.
CheckoutWC also includes features such as address autocomplete, which speeds up the form-filling process and reduces errors, and customizable thank-you pages, allowing you to create a personalized post-purchase experience. By enhancing the checkout process with these features, CheckoutWC helps create a more efficient and enjoyable experience for your customers.
## Customizing the Checkout Page Layout
### Using Page Builders
Page builders are powerful tools that allow you to create custom layouts and designs for your WooCommerce checkout page without any coding knowledge. By using a page builder, you can create a unique and visually appealing checkout experience that aligns with your brand’s identity and enhances the overall user experience.
One popular page builder for WooCommerce is Elementor, which offers a drag-and-drop interface and a wide range of design elements. With Elementor, you can customize the layout of your checkout page, add custom sections, and style elements to match your brand’s look and feel. Additionally, Elementor’s WooCommerce widgets allow you to easily integrate product information, pricing, and checkout fields into your design.
Another option is Beaver Builder,